abstract | A process for preparing 3-cyano-8-azabicyclo [3.2.1] -octane of the formula (I), wherein: R 1 is C 1-4 alkyl, C 1-4 haloalkyl, benzyl, C 3-6 alkenyl or C 3-6 alkynyl, (with the proviso that the C atom of R1 is not unsaturated or substituted with halogen), characterized in that it comprises reacting a 3-formyl-8-azabicyclo [3.2.1] -octane compound of formula (II) with a hydroxylamine source in the presence of an acid. The compounds of formula (I) are intermediates of agrochemicals. |
